What is the main purpose of a business plan?

The primary purpose of a business plan is to detail goals, strategies, and financial projections. A business plan serves as a blueprint for the organization, helping to articulate the vision and objectives of the business. It outlines how the company intends to achieve its goals, including marketing strategies, operational plans, and financial forecasts.

This document is essential not only for guiding the management team but also for attracting investors or securing loans since it provides potential stakeholders with a clear understanding of how the business plans to operate and succeed. Financial projections within the plan help to demonstrate the viability of the business and how it plans to sustain itself financially over time.

While aspects such as team structure may be included in a business plan to show the management capabilities of the business, building a comprehensive training manual or using the plan merely as an advertisement do not encapsulate the primary intention of a business plan. Instead, they serve other specific functions that are ancillary to the core objectives of a well-structured business plan.
